P.S. I read Dale Carnegie's "How to Win Friends and Influence People" when I was a teenager, and found it helpful. The basic idea as I apply it anyway is to find out what the other person is interested in, and talk about that. It's even better if you can find something you are both interested in (otherwise, conversations can sometimes be a little one-sided and more like an interview)...

When I got out of Engineering School at Northwestern U.....I was a "Lab Rat" and terribly shy. My first job was with General Electric in downtown Chgo and....2 wks after starting I went to an office luncheon where a secretary came up to me and told me I had replaced a man who was just about to retire when GE fired him and replaced him with me at half-price.

So....I went home that eve and asked me young wife; Let's see....if I spend the next 30 or so yrs and just before I'm ready to retire and collect my "vested retirement goodies".....they Fire me?

I don't think so. So....I spent the next few mos looking for a business I could start and "write my own checks" and NOT have to worry about anyone paying me.

I saw an ad for a new type of Home Burglar Alarm.....went to see the company and bought a dealership for the North Suburbs of Chgo....started up my biz and read EVERY "How To Sell" book I could find.

I remember my dad telling me: Don't spend too much time trying to figure out all the details. Get a SALE....then....you can figure out all the other stuff.

So....went out every evening and weekend for the next 3 wks giving presentations to home owners. THEN.....after striking out on 18 presentations....a dentist said; "OK Don! Let's do it! When can you start?"

That was a Weds eve. I spent the next 2 days rounding up the stuff needed for the installation AND....hunting for an "installer" who could help me on Sat.

Found one and he met me on the job Sat morn. whlile we we working 3 Neighbors came by and asked to give them and estimate for their homes.

Well ....I sold all 3 and the next Mon morn I walked into the boss's office and gave my 2 wks notice.

Well...my boss....my friends....my parents....my wife's parents ALL tried to dissuade me BUT....I would NOT be stopped. I was bound and determined to get my biz started and make it successful.

So.....with $500 in a new bank account and an attorney friend doing the paperwork I set up a corporation (SECURITRONICS CORP) and went on to have 17 employees.

Then...when I sold it a few yrs later I vowed I would never do 2 things;
1) I'd never again have an employee
and
2) I'd never again wear a TIE (unless for a wedding or funeral)

So....I've seen MANY many people get a great idea and fart around trying to get every detail in place until starting.....when they should have done what my dad told me...."GET A SALE OR 2 FIRST"...."NOTHING MOVES UNTIL SOMETHING IS SOLD!" (Thank again Dad)

If you can't get sales....you don't have a business!

I garden and always over plant so there is always an abundance.

I pick in the morning and then take the surplus in the van with me.

When I run into someone - clerk, cashier, stranger - who looks glum or having a bad day....I simply ask them if they would like a freshly picked tomato, or some freshly picked green beans (whatever I have with me)...and their demeanor changes almost immediately when I hand it to them. In the event of cashiers or clerks, the next visit to where they are working I always seem to get a generous smile and excellent service :o) ...and the strangers always have a greeting and a smile when I run into them again in my travels (live in a relatively small populated area so seeing them again is quite common.

We used to have a roadside vendor that was quite blunt and seemed not very friendly or talkative.....on a hot summer day I passed him sitting there on my way into town...I grabbed a can of pop from a vending machine and on the way back home stopped and handed it to him....we have been friends ever since.

These methods do work, and it is always a pleasure reading about the ones you employ.

How My Mother Used Cookies to Build The #1 Home Ec Dept In MD
 
Thanks Cornell,

For years and years total strangers came up to my mother
when I was a kid - to Say "THANKS For Teaching My son Tom or Daughter Jill
to COOK!"

I used to help her arrange Bread and different Desserts I cooked
so she could take color photos. (She did dinner - My Job was Dessert.)

ONLY LATER...

During a Chat with another struggling Home Economics Teacher
did I Find Out what My MOTHER did that made her CHAIRMAN of the
Largest Home Economics Program in Maryland.

While all the others were sinking.

She
Fed
100's and 100's
of School Kids
F-r-e-e Cookies
MADE by Other Students.

#1 - Mom got her cooking classes to Bake 100's of Extra Cookies.
Put them in the freezer.

#2 - She got a list of all the Jr High Schools Feeding kids into her Senior High
school.

#3 - Mom made Appointments to Talk to Huge rooms full of kids
during home room.

#4 - Wrote Morning Announcement Scripts that the Principal could read
announcing F-r-e-e Home Made Chocolate Chip cookies were to be given
away to anyone who showed up at the Cafeteria to hear a 5 minute
talk about the Senior High Home Economics and cooking Program.

#5 - Colorful Flyers to post on Bulletin Boards and to send home.

My Mothers classes were packed to the walls.

Lines and waiting lists.

And the other teachers who taught other aspects of home economics
benefitted too.
